The FM- and TV-mast Zygry is a 346 metre tall guyed mast for FM and TV situated at Zygry in Poland. The FM- and TV-mast Zygry is since the collapse of the Warsaw radio mast the third tallest structure in Poland. FM- and TV-mast Zygry was built between 1970 and 1975.
